JOB TITLE: |
Marine Shipfitter/Fabricator |
Repairs and modification, installation and dismantling various shipboard hulls, bulkheads or decks. The work includes the removal of deteriorated metal from hull, superstructure, etc., on steel, aluminum vessels, or stainless steel structures. Employees cut away deteriorated metal, determine size of replacement section, and tack weld section into place. Work is performed under the general supervision of the Marine Hull Supervisor and is reviewed for quality and compliance to ABS regulations.
PRINCIPAL DUTIES:
- Repair, modify, install and dismantle various shipboard hulls, bulkheads or decks.
- Design and fabricate complex fixtures and jigs.
- Ability to cut, shape, form, roll and erect steel plate/structures
- proficient in the use of plasma, oxyacetylene and air carbon arc cutting equipment for hand torch and tractor type machine burring
- Good housekeeping habits, strict adherence to safety.
- Cuts out, using oxygen-acetylene torch or plasma damaged or deteriorated steel, aluminum, or stainless steel plates, frames, braces, shafts, rudders, etc., measures replacement materials, cuts out replacement parts, and tack welds part into place.
- From data provided on blueprints, cuts out from stock materials, steel parts for the construction of foundations for pumps, engines, tanks, etc.; and tack welds foundations together.
· Performs related duties as required.
M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S & QUALIFICATION:
- Working knowledge of the physical properties of a variety of ferrous and non- ferrous metals.
- Working knowledge of the construction of steel ships, dredges, barges, and work boats.
- Working knowledge of ABS regulations for steel vessels.
- Ability to read blueprints and mechanical drawings.
- Five (5) years at shipyards post apprenticeship experience in metal fabrication.
- Completion of Trade school and a minimum of five (5) years of shipyard experience as a shipfitter.
